Core i5-760 vs Core i5-650 specs and performance

In our benchmarks, the Core i5-760 beats the Core i5-650 in overall performance. Furthermore, our gaming benchmark shows that it also outperforms the Core i5-650 in all gaming tests too.

When comparing core counts for these CPUs, we notice that the Core i5-760 has significantly more cores with 4 cores compared to the Core i5-650 that has 2 cores. But they both have the same number of threads. Our comparison shows that the Core i5-650 has a slightly higher clock speed compared to the Core i5-760. Also, the Core i5-650 has a slightly higher turbo speed. The Core i5-650 outputs less heat than Core i5-760 thanks to a slightly lower TDP. This measures the amount of heat they output and can be used to estimate power consumption.

The more cores a CPU has, the better the overall performance will be in parallel workloads such as multitasking. Many CPUs have more threads than cores, this means that each physical core is split into multiple logical cores, making them more efficient. For instance, the Core i5-760 has the same number of threads as cores. This means the the CPU does not support hyperthreading.
